12 OER Creation

The author or the project team can create their own OER if the content you need doesn’t already exist in an open repository or through the UTA Libraries collections.

Use the Request Pressbooks Site form to request your own site with a unique URL on UTA’s Pressbooks platform. Please note that all resources supported by Mavs Open Press must be openly licensed, allowing for downstream users to remix and reuse the content. Sites should be requested only after the project name has been finalized, as the URL cannot be changed once it has been created.

Following receipt of the site creation request, the Mavs Open Press team will create a landing page for your text with a unique URL. The text will include a “shell” of front and back matter with placeholders for all content to be added or edited by the content creators.
